Bug 1958096 - Prefer files over images for CF_HDROP drag and drop on Windows a=RyanVM
When dropping an image over Total Commander, we first offer a .png file regardless of the source image type, which requires converting to .png and losing the original file name. Instead, if an application requests CF_HDROP (which represents an existing file), prefer a file or file promise if the nsDataObj has one, and only fall back to a native image if it does not.
